Run pre-commit hooks over existing codebase

Co-Authored-By: Ben Phelps <ben@phelps.io>
This commit is contained in:
shamoon 2023-10-17 23:26:55 -07:00
parent fa50bbad9c
commit 19c25713c4
387 changed files with 4785 additions and 4109 deletions

View file

@ -17,10 +17,9 @@ export default function Component({ service }) {
const { widget } = service;
const { chart } = widget;
const [dataPoints, setDataPoints] = useState(new Array(pointsLimit).fill({ value: 0 }, 0, pointsLimit));
const { data, error } = useWidgetAPI(service.widget, 'mem', {
const { data, error } = useWidgetAPI(service.widget, "mem", {
refreshInterval: chart ? 1000 : 5000,
});
@ -28,34 +27,44 @@ export default function Component({ service }) {
if (data) {
setDataPoints((prevDataPoints) => {
const newDataPoints = [...prevDataPoints, { a: data.used, b: data.free }];
if (newDataPoints.length > pointsLimit) {
newDataPoints.shift();
}
return newDataPoints;
if (newDataPoints.length > pointsLimit) {
newDataPoints.shift();
}
return newDataPoints;
});
}
}, [data]);
if (error) {
return <Container chart={chart}><Error error={error} /></Container>;
return (
<Container chart={chart}>
<Error error={error} />
</Container>
);
}
if (!data) {
return <Container chart={chart}><Block position="bottom-3 left-3">-</Block></Container>;
return (
<Container chart={chart}>
<Block position="bottom-3 left-3">-</Block>
</Container>
);
}
return (
<Container chart={chart} >
<Container chart={chart}>
{chart && (
<ChartDual
dataPoints={dataPoints}
max={data.total}
label={[t("resources.used"), t("resources.free")]}
formatter={(value) => t("common.bytes", {
value,
maximumFractionDigits: 0,
binary: true,
})}
formatter={(value) =>
t("common.bytes", {
value,
maximumFractionDigits: 0,
binary: true,
})
}
/>
)}
@ -67,7 +76,8 @@ export default function Component({ service }) {
value: data.free,
maximumFractionDigits: 1,
binary: true,
})} {t("resources.free")}
})}{" "}
{t("resources.free")}
</div>
)}
@ -77,13 +87,14 @@ export default function Component({ service }) {
value: data.total,
maximumFractionDigits: 1,
binary: true,
})} {t("resources.total")}
})}{" "}
{t("resources.total")}
</div>
)}
</Block>
)}
{ !chart && (
{!chart && (
<Block position="top-3 right-3">
{data.free && (
<div className="text-xs opacity-50">
@ -91,7 +102,8 @@ export default function Component({ service }) {
value: data.free,
maximumFractionDigits: 1,
binary: true,
})} {t("resources.free")}
})}{" "}
{t("resources.free")}
</div>
)}
</Block>
@ -103,7 +115,8 @@ export default function Component({ service }) {
value: data.used,
maximumFractionDigits: 1,
binary: true,
})} {t("resources.used")}
})}{" "}
{t("resources.used")}
</div>
</Block>
</Container>